Firebase-목록 데이터 쓰기

지난 장에서는 Firebase에서 데이터를 쓰는 방법을 보여주었습니다. 때로는 데이터에 대한 고유 식별자가 필요합니다. 데이터에 대한 고유 식별자를 만들려면 set 메서드 대신 push 메서드를 사용해야합니다.

푸시 방법

그만큼 push()메소드는 데이터가 푸시 될 때 고유 한 ID를 생성합니다. 고유 ID로 이전 챕터의 플레이어를 만들려면 아래에 제공된 코드 스 니펫을 사용할 수 있습니다.

var ref = new Firebase('https://tutorialsfirebase.firebaseio.com');

var playersRef = ref.child("players");
playersRef.push ({
   name: "John",
   number: 1,
   age: 30
});

playersRef.push ({
   name: "Amanda",
   number: 2,
   age: 20
});

이제 우리의 데이터는 다르게 보일 것입니다. 이름은 나머지 속성과 마찬가지로 이름 / 값 쌍입니다.

핵심 방법

Firebase에서 모든 키를 가져올 수 있습니다. key()방법. 예를 들어, 컬렉션 이름을 얻으려면 다음 스 니펫을 사용할 수 있습니다.

var ref = new Firebase('https://tutorialsfirebase.firebaseio.com');

var playersRef = ref.child("players");

var playersKey = playersRef.key();
console.log(playersKey);

콘솔은 컬렉션 이름 (플레이어)을 기록합니다.

이에 대해서는 다음 장에서 자세히 설명합니다.